root/drivers/infiniband/hw/ionic/ionic_queue.c
//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0
/* Copyright (C) 2018-2025, Advanced Micro Devices, Inc. */

#include <linux/dma-mapping.h>

#include "ionic_queue.h"

int ionic_queue_init(struct ionic_queue *q, struct device *dma_dev,
                     int depth, size_t stride)
{
        if (depth < 0 || depth > 0xffff)
                return -EINVAL;

        if (stride == 0 || stride > 0x10000)
                return -EINVAL;

        if (depth == 0)
                depth = 1;

        q->depth_log2 = order_base_2(depth + 1);
        q->stride_log2 = order_base_2(stride);

        if (q->depth_log2 + q->stride_log2 < PAGE_SHIFT)
                q->depth_log2 = PAGE_SHIFT - q->stride_log2;

        if (q->depth_log2 > 16 || q->stride_log2 > 16)
                return -EINVAL;

        q->size = BIT_ULL(q->depth_log2 + q->stride_log2);
        q->mask = BIT(q->depth_log2) - 1;

        q->ptr = dma_alloc_coherent(dma_dev, q->size, &q->dma, GFP_KERNEL);
        if (!q->ptr)
                return -ENOMEM;

        /* it will always be page aligned, but just to be sure... */
        if (!PAGE_ALIGNED(q->ptr)) {
                dma_free_coherent(dma_dev, q->size, q->ptr, q->dma);
                return -ENOMEM;
        }

        q->prod = 0;
        q->cons = 0;
        q->dbell = 0;

        return 0;
}

void ionic_queue_destroy(struct ionic_queue *q, struct device *dma_dev)
{
        dma_free_coherent(dma_dev, q->size, q->ptr, q->dma);
}
